JavaScript作为前端开发的重要一环,其在网页特效方面的应用越来越受到关注。在这个互联网时代,网站的形式和内容都变得越来越丰富多彩,JavaScript特效无疑是其中重要的组成部分。因此,深入探究JavaScript特效如何使用,让网页变得更加炫酷,已经成为前端开发者必须掌握的技能之一。
一、什么是JavaScript特效?
JavaScript特效包括以下几个方面:
1.交互效果。通过JavaScript可以实现网页上的主动交互效果,例如点击弹出菜单、浮动提示框、鼠标悬停、拖动等等。
2.动态效果。JavaScript可以实现网页上的动态效果,例如滚动列表、旋转图片、提示信息、倒计时等等。
3.特效效果。JavaScript可以实现网页上的特效效果,例如鼠标放大缩小、图片缩放、照片轮播、字母动画等等。
二、常用的JavaScript特效
1.下拉菜单效果
下拉菜单是现在非常流行的一种网页设计方式。JavaScript可以通过注册事件来监测用户对下拉菜单的操作,并执行相应的操作。下拉菜单可以使用HTML和CSS来创建,但是要实现交互效果,必须使用JavaScript。
2.轮播图效果
轮播图是现在非常流行的一种网页特效。轮播图的实现需要通过JavaScript改变轮播图的位置和内容,以实现切换的效果。轮播图在展示网站的界面上扮演着非常重要的角色,所以更好的实现轮播图特效能够极大地提高网站的视觉感受。
3.悬浮提示框效果
悬浮提示框效果可以在用户鼠标悬停时提供一些与鼠标相关的提示信息。这种效果需要通过JavaScript来实现,它可以为用户提供更加直观和鲜明的提示信息,增加优化用户体验。
4.页面滚动效果
页面滚动效果可以让页面在向下滑动时,显示出某一部分内容,支持平滑过渡,极大地提升了页面的视觉感受。针对不同的页面,可以通过JavaScript实现各种不同的页面滚动特效。这种特效可以增加用户的参与度,提高交互效果。
5.验证表单效果
表单是网页上很常见的一种元素,但是表单的输入内容必须要经过验证,否则可能会造成某些数据的错误。JavaScript可以用于实现表单验证的效果。例如,当用户输入一些非法字符时,JavaScript就可以对其进行警告或提示信息。这样,就会大大方便用户的输入内容,提供良好的用户体验。
三、如何更好地实现JavaScript特效
1.选择适合自己的JavaScript特效
JavaScript特效的种类是非常多的,每一种特效都具有不同的应用场景和实现方法。前端开发者应该根据自己做页面所需要的特效和网站的实际情况,选择适合自己的JavaScript特效。
2.优化JavaScript性能
因为JavaScript特效通常会占用更多的资源和计算能力,如果没有得到正确的优化处理,这可能会导致页面出现严重的卡顿和其他问题。因此,在实现JavaScript特效时,一定要考虑到优化性能的问题,减少性能的消耗。
3.兼容性
不同的浏览器可能对JavaScript的特效支持不一样,例如IE6、7等老式浏览器会出现问题。因此,在实现JavaScript特效的时候,一定要考虑到浏览器的兼容性问题,以确保特效能够达到最好的效果。
四、总结
JavaScript特效是前端开发中非常重要的一部分,它可以为网页带来更加丰富的视觉体验,增加用户参与度和粘性,提高网站的质量。在实现JavaScript特效时,我们应该根据实际情况和自己的开发水平,选择合适的特效来实现,并在实现时注意性能的优化和浏览器的兼容问题。只有这样,才能够更好地实现JavaScript特效,让网页变得更加炫酷。